Of the shady ones listed above, these are the ones hardy to Zone 4: Shropshire Lad, Crocus Rose, Gertrude Jekyll, L.D. Braithwaite, Mary Rose, St. Swithun, Susan Williams-Ellis, The Mayflower, Winchester Cathedral. David Austin also says "in general" all ...

They will tolerate part shade well; however, flowering may be reduced. Rosa 'Radcor' and Rosa 'Radrazz' are better suited for part-shade locations.
